A sad country song lulled through the smoke filled air. Regulars sat the bar sipping their Friday night blues away.
The bartender gazed at the clock on the wall, and then at the door. He sighed, and thought It's a quarter till nine, if things don't pick up soon, it was gonna be a long night. The cowboy in the back corner signaled for another crown and coke. As he delivers the drink, he fed the jute box once again, at least it was noise. The bell chimed as the door opened, in strutted a middle aged woman, in a tight dress and 4 inch heels, which made her about 5 ft 5. Her hair teased, her lips red,She walked up to the bar, lit a cigarette and said "Johnny give me a beer, and run me a tab", he obliged, she took the beer, and started interacting with everyone. All as if they were long lost friends, even though some she had never met.Before long the booze was flowing, people talking and dancing.She even pulled the cowboy in the corner onto the dance floor. Every one was having fun, they had just needed a spark. At 1 a.m. Johnny said"Ruth . . last call", The lady with the 4 inch heels, smiled, and said "Jack and Coke". At closing time, the lady in the 4 inch heels, let the cowboy settle her tab, and said "See you tomorrow night Johnny", as she took the cowboy home. Johnny smiled to himself, Ruth had again done what she did best. She Lived, She Laughed, She Loved. Several years down the road God would call Ruth home. Every time someone plays, "Queen of the Silver Dollar" he can't help but to smile and envision Ruth doing what she did best . . making everyone feel loved. |
